Samuel, in obedience to God's command, solemnly warned the people of  "the ways of the king who shall reign over them" (I Samuel 8:9), warnings that apply to all ages, nations, and Americans in the 21st century.
Government under man - I Samuel 8:9-17
  • Their sons would be drawn into the military to man his chariots.
  • He would mobilize them for war, serve in his bureaucracies, and collect his taxes.
  • Their daughters would be taken to serve the domestic needs of the nation.
  • He would take the best of their property and give it to those who serve him and his will.
  • He would take a tenth of what they produced and give it to his "officers and servants."
  • He would take their servants (today's employees), the best of their livestock, and put them to work for his purposes.
  • He would take a tenth of what their livestock produced...and...
  • The Israelites would become his slaves.

When they would "Cry out to the LORD" for deliverance because of the king they had chosen, the LORD would "not answer them." vs. 18  And so it will be in America and around the world until we recognize the "Most High God" is sovereign over all the earth and elect only those who recognize that fact and act accordingly.
